I do feel that this power level is pushing the stock exhaust a bit and we have certainly seen another 15whp at the same boost and afr by going to a turbo back, it's just that a lot of us that have had 8's and 9's have had enough of an exhaust that is too loud to enjoy long trips and are looking for something more pleasing to the ears this time around. At least that is the case for me

Yeah, but if that were easy to do, it would have probably been done at the factory
I will say this, pipe diameter has almost as much to do with db level as design of the muffler / resonator. That being the case, a 2.75 inch system with resonator and a good can should be a fair bit quieter than a 3" with the same length and design of the resonator and can.... but it would also have more back pressure so...
